The Nalgene OG Story
In the 1970s, conservationists began discouraging the disposal of cans and glass bottles by burning and burial in wilderness & recreation areas, and some places began forbidding such materials by regulation. Nalgene products became popular replacements among backpackers for storing consumables; the light, wide-mouthed high-density bottles were more secure than plastic bags and were used for both liquids and solid foods.
Originally, wilderness travelers purchased Nalgene products from laboratory-equipment suppliers, or perhaps gained access to them in their workplaces.
Company lore has it that Nalgene Company president discovered that his son's Boy Scout troop was using Nalgene laboratory containers when camping. Since then, the company has re-packaged and marketed items for consumer sales through their line of Nalgene Outdoor Products. In 2018, Epic Water Filters & Nalgene began to discuss a collaboration between the Nalgene 32 oz wide mouth bottle and the Urban Filter system from Epic Water Filters (both made in the USA). By early 2019, we finalized the concept and launched the bottle/filter combination.
